Lowber, PA — ZIP 15660

Population: 299 (Census ACS)

The median home value in ZIP 15660 (Lowber, PA) is $168,100. FEMA's National Risk Index rates the county's overall natural-hazard risk Relatively Moderate, with inlandflooding, lightning, strongwind the top-rated hazards. Cost of living is 2.4% below the US average (BEA, metro/state-level).
